Here are some ideas:
- get flowers/cards and have people pay to send them to each other in class. So they'll sign up with you for a week and then on that friday you'll bring around the cards/flowers to people who are recieving them.
- bingo night
- fashion show
- dance contest or dance off (dance contest is who can dance the best and dance off is who can dance the longest but still dance well)
- mock of american idol
- comedy night
- open mic. night (have an open microphone and people can get up and read poetry, play music, etc.. as they please)
- run/walk and you can get donations per mile ran/walked
- petting zoo (find people in the community with different kinds of pets)
- someone can teach a craft
- game show night (copy some game show like family fued)
- bake sale
- raffle
- sponsors from local businesses
- movie night
- social
- culture night, you can have drums from all different cultures. This would be so fun. Most cultures have different drums.
- culture food night or just regular dinner. Have people make different dishes. This always makes money, people love food.
Get some entertainment for that night too. It could be a big hit.

You'll find some tips specific to school aged fundraisers here: http://www.fundraiserinsight.org/articles/schoolfundraisingtips.html but there is a big difference between high school and elementary school. Elementary schools usually have the best results by selling products where as high schools can find a lot of success with what they call "do it yourself" fundraising ideas.
